Maintenance is confined to external cleaning and occasional greasing of the cam ring
adjuster,
Should a squeak or rubbing noise develop as the units move, remove in turn each unit,
uncover the spring by removing the top split collars, grease the external diameter of the
springs and reassemble.
T H E CAM RING ADJUSTER
Raising the base of the spring by turning the cam clockwise (see illustration 13), preloads
the spring for varying loads.
CENTRE STAND
The centre stand is mounted on the footrest spindle and can be removed by supporting
the machine on a suitable box and removing the exhaust system, both footrests and the
stand stop plates. The footrest spindle can then be removed and after unhooking the
operating rod, the centre stand can be removed.

Standard type
Remove bottom fixing nut on left hand rear suspension unit and slide the lower end of
the unit off the stud. Remove rear brake rod adjuster nut, rear chain and speedometer
cable, slacken wheel spindle nuts.
rear of the chain guard and slide the rear whee! out of the fork ends. The rear chain
guard can now be removed.
Reverse this procedure for reassembly.
